Point Guard

Top Ceiling: Russell Westbrook vs. Golden State Warriors – $4,800 DraftKings, $4,900 FanDuel

Westbrook will make his debut when the Los Angeles Lakers open the season against the Golden State Warriors, and his upside on this slate is massive. Beginning life with his fourth team, the former NBA MVP is projected to have a ceiling of 78.51 fantasy points on DraftKings and 70.37 on FanDuel, topping the slate.

There is plenty of talent surrounding Westbrook, including Malik Monk and Kent Bazemore, both of whom shot over 40% from three-point range last year. That should help him match the 14.9 assists he was dishing out per 100 possessions last year and give him space to bring up his scoring numbers from 28.1 per 100 possessions, which was the lowest output he’d had since his second year in the NBA.


Top Value: Jordan Poole – $4,800 DraftKings, $4,900 FanDuel

Poole is similarly priced on both sites, but the best place to play him would be FanDuel, with a Bargain Rating of 73% compared to 31% on DraftKings. The do-it-all guard out of Michigan rates highly in our projections with 7.1 Pts/Sal on DraftKings and 6.6 on FanDuel, which puts him No. 1 among all point guards.

With Klay Thompson still making his way back from knee surgery, Poole is projected to see 32.43 minutes for Steve Kerr and the Warriors with a 25.7 Usage Projection, which is second only to Stephen Curry. He saw a 25% Usage Rate in 2020-21, so that seems well within reason.

Shooting Guard

Top Ceiling: James Harden vs. Milwaukee Bucks – $9,300 DraftKings, $10,600 FanDuel

Harden led the NBA in Usage Rate from 2017-19 and followed that up with a 36.3% mark in the 2019-20 season. Last year was a big step back. The seven-time All-NBA guard saw his Usage Rate drop to 28.7% in his eight games with the Rockets and even further to 28.4% with the Nets. Now, without Kyrie Irving in the fold, perhaps Harden will take on a bigger role with Brooklyn.

Because of the step back last year, our model gives Harden a 24.83 Usage Projection, but he carries with him a 67.65 Ceiling Projection on DraftKings and a 64.1 on FanDuel. He’d have the most potential on both sites if not for Westbrook’s dual-position eligibility on FanDuel.


Top Value: Grayson Allen at Brooklyn Nets – $3,800 DraftKings, $3,800 FanDuel

In case you missed the biggest news of the offseason, Allen has a new home in Milwaukee. The Bucks will still be without Donte DiVincenzo as he makes his way back from a foot injury, clearing the way for Allen to get plenty of minutes on the wing.

We project the sharpshooter to play 28.83 minutes, and his Projected Plus/Minus of +6.59 on DraftKings ranks second to only Poole and third on FanDuel to Poole and Westbrook. You can also plug him in at shooting guard on DraftKings.

Small Forward

Top Ceiling: LeBron James vs. Golden State Warriors – $9,000 DraftKings, $8,400 FanDuel

James narrowly edges out Kevin Durant for the highest ceiling of the slate at 65.53 points on DraftKings, though on FanDuel, Durant’s Ceiling Projection of 63.86 is higher than James’ 63.73. With that being said, James’s rating, according to our Player Models is higher on both sites, and with some new talent around him, it’s easy to get excited about his potential on Tuesday’s slate.

He also fits into one of our Pro Trends of players who have a Projected Plus/Minus of at least +3.0, which has out-performed expected points by +4.01 on average.

James’ Bargain Rating of 97% on DraftKings makes him the surefire top play at the position over there, but no one will argue if you want to play Durant ($10,800) on FanDuel.


Top Value: Kent Bazemore at Golden State Warriors – $3,600 DraftKings, $4,700 FanDuel

One of those new faces James will be passing to is Bazemore, who draws a matchup with his former team here. The athletic wing shot 40.8% from three-point range last season and will benefit from playing alongside James and Westbrook, two excellent passers.

Bazemore’s 5.2 Pts/Sal are second among small forwards on FanDuel, and he’s offering a ton of leverage at 79%. He’ll give you even more bang for your buck on DraftKings with a slate-high projected 6.8 points per dollar and a 94% Bargain Rating.

Power Forward

Top Ceiling: Giannis Antetokounmpo vs. Brooklyn Nets – $10,000 DraftKings, $11,000 FanDuel

Antetokounmpo will match up with Brooklyn, a team which he successfully helped dispatch in last year’s Eastern Conference Semifinals. In that series, he averaged 31.9 points, 12.9 rebounds, and 3.6 assists, and our model projects he could continue to dominate against Brooklyn’s sometimes porous defense.

Antetokounmpo’s Ceiling Projection leads both the DraftKings and FanDuel slates. We project he will deliver at least 5X value with the opportunity for 7.5X his salary on DraftKings and 7.2X on FanDuel with his ceiling.


Top Value: Jordan Nwora vs. Brooklyn Nets – $3,000 DraftKings, $3,500 FanDuel

It’s not often we get a big beneficiary of an injury on Opening Night, but a hamstring injury to Bobby Portis and a calf issue that’s plaguing Semi Ojele will open the door for the 2020 second-round pick to play. We project Nwora to see 16.22 minutes for Milwaukee, and at the minimum salary that will provide you 6.6 Pts/Sal on DraftKings 5.5 points per dollar on FanDuel.

Nwora’s Projected Plus/Minus is +4.9, and per our Trends tool, players with a Projected Plus/Minus of at least three have out-performed expectations by +3.91 points.

Center

Top Ceiling: Anthony Davis vs. Golden State Warriors – $7,400 DraftKings, $8,400 FanDuel

Targeting centers against the Golden State Warriors was a very fruitful spot in 2020-21, so it’s no surprise to see our model expecting big things out of Davis on Opening Night. His Projected Ceiling of 55.89 points on DraftKings is the best you will find outside of Antetokounmpo, and his 57.66 points on FanDuel gives him the most potential on FanDuel, where you can’t roster Antetokounmpo as a center.

Davis also carries with him the highest floor of any center, projected to play 32.12 minutes. His Projected Plus/Minus of -2.4 attaches some risk to his name, though.


Top Value: LaMarcus Aldridge at Milwaukee Bucks – $3,900 DraftKings, $4,100 FanDuel

The Nets added Paul Millsap to an already-crowded frontcourt that includes Nic Claxton and Blake Griffin, but our model projects the veteran big man to receive 18.82 minutes, making him a solid value play on Tuesday’s slate with a projected 19.22 points, which would be 4.9 Pts/Sal on DraftKings and 4.8 on FanDuel.

We project Draymond Green to be the best deal at center on FanDuel with a Projected Plus/Minus of +3.96, but Aldridge is a universal value option at center and provides great leverage on FanDuel (79%) and DraftKings (63%).
